Quote:
Originally Posted by shakinaces
- How many hours would I likely need to play to hit the £5k micro figure?
- What level BI is this likely to include up to?
- How many tables is seen as standard for students to play?
- Do I have to play with a HUD (I don't currently due to site I play on not allowing)?
- How flexible are 'live' coaching sessions - or is there a regular schedule (so I can compare to my work hours)
1) too many factors involved to give you a meaningful number, like your winrate, multitabling, average limits... I'm sure you can calculate yourself, just enter your best estimates for your winrate, #tables you play, and stakes. Then increase it by what you hope to achieve, use pessimistic and optimistic figures, play around, you'll get the idea. No point in me making calculations and posting an excel table here..
2) You'll get an idea from calculating 1). Probably up to NL50, though you could make it on NL25 also. For higher limits, you'd have to upgrade to the Crusher, 30k contract.
3) The range of players is very wide in the Micro, some play 4, some play up to 16 I guess. Once more, these sort of averages are hard to estimate, and are fairly meaningless. If we would have 1 who plays 4, and 1 who plays 16, it would look like our average Micro student plays 10 tables, which is not representative.
4) No, you don't. In fast the guy who has the record month for 6-max, €30k, played on a site which doesn't allow HUDs.
5) There are different times to make it possible for everybody to attend some. I'd have to check, but there's something like 3-4 weekly sessions, and more once you get to NL10 and higher. At that point you'd likely have around 12 slots where sessions happen, you'll find the ones that fit.
